jabby posted:

Assuming Ruth Davidson actually gives a poo poo about gay rights and isn't just posturing. Obviously she has more reason to care than most, but she's also a Tory and so scores negative for integrity automatically.

Sure, but her credibility and apparent competence are her greatest asset. Propping up this government (she isn't directly, she an MSP not an MP, but the Scottish seats were pretty much won by her and you'd be hard pressed to name another current Scottish Tory aside from David Mundell) hurts both; if LGBT rights look like they're backsliding, or sectarianism in Scotland comes back to the fore during marching season, it's pretty much all on the Scots branch of the Tory party to rebel or take a hit.

forkboy84 posted:

I think so long as people go into Hardcore History aware of what it is, pop history, it's fine. He tells select stories from history in his own way, which personally I think loses a lot of appeal the more you hear it, and just starts getting annoying once you notice how much he abuses boxing metaphors. Pop history has its place, certainly, but you should be aware of its limitations and not just take everything Carlin says at face value.

Agreed. I do wish I'd known this going in, I had listened to quite a few of his shows uncritically before it rubbed up against an area I was familiar with, and I do wonder now how much I "know" about other periods is based on unsubstantiated stories from less than reliable sources. I'm currently enjoying Mike Duncan's Revolutions--I don't think he goes for the sensational story the way Carlin does and he does begin episodes with corrections occasionally (something Carlin never, ever does), but who knows with history podcasts, if you're not a historian or willing to do your own research, anybody can be bullshitting you.
